What is an online TCG?
A TCG is a Trading Card Game. Here, the game is played on the internet, using .jpg or .gif format images as the cards. Online TCGs can be very interactive, offering anything from games to contests. Even freebies to help your collection grow!
Sweet Nothing is a relationship themed TCG. We create male, female and puzzle decks, to form romance inspired decks from various animes and video games, for your enjoyment.
We use a specialized tier system, where you choose your preferred gender and move up the ranks. Each rank consists of different stages of romance. From being single, to dating, moving on to being in a relationship, then to being engaged and finally to getting married.
Once you reach the final level of the TCG you open up a few features of the game, which are explained in our FAQ.

Leveling Up
Level ups occur when you gain a certain number of cards. In this system, level ups occur every 150 cards. Now, while that may seem like a lot, there are tons of ways to earn cards during the week, to more than help a person level up quickly.
One thing to remember about this rank system, as displayed below, is that it works on gender. If you are female, you will go by the female rank names and vice versa, if you're male. Just because you choose female, it does not mean you can only collect female decks (vice versa, for males, again).
Note: If a card is worth 2, then count it as 2 to your total. Your levels are determined by your worth, not the total single cards.
When you level up you earn extra cards. Each level will get you 2 choice cards and 2 random cards.
After you reach the Juliet level, you gain a special level at every 200 cards. Keep sending in forms to earn prizes. ^^

Mastering
This occurs when you collect all the cards, to complete a deck. When this happens, you will be awarded a master badge.
Some master badges are unique to the first person who masters a deck, with a choice image and their names attached. After the first badge is given out, they will be generic to the badge that is represented on the deck pages.
Mastering a deck will earn you 2 random normal cards and 2 choice normal cards or 1 choice special card.

A Special Kind of Mastering
This occurs when you complete a romance series. A romance series is a group of decks that combine to make it's own special collection. They will mainly consist of couples (male and female decks), plus a special romance deck, and/or puzzle deck. For an example go here.
Each romance series will generally be 3-4 decks and will be labelled as such with this particular identifier:
Again, when you complete this kind of series, you will be rewarded with a special master badge (at which time you can disgard, or archive previous master badges). You will also be rewarded with 3 normal cards of your choice (1 special and 1 normal or 1 gift deck card) and 3 random normal cards.

Special cards
Special cards, are cards which are worth 2 cards to your total worth. These cards are harder to earn than normal cards.
Special cards include decks under the categories: Romance Decks and Gift Decks (learn more about gift decks below).
When you master a Special Deck, you earn 3 choice normal cards (1 normal and 1 special or 1 gift deck card) and 3 random cards.

Member Cards
Member Cards is a system where members can get a card personalized with their own name on it, and trade it with other members. It takes 15 member cards to earn a reward.
Receiving and gaining cards is easy, all you have to do is ask another member if they would like to trade member cards. You have an unlimited amount of cards to trade with other members.
The reward for collecting 15 member cards is 1 choice card and a random card.

Other Ways to Gain Cards:
Trading:
This is an interactive/online trading game. That means, you can email anyone on the list and ask to trade cards with them.
If a person says "no" to a trade, leave them be. Any further pursuit is unnacceptable. Likewise, if a person emails you, be courteous to respond as soon as possible with a "yes" or "no" answer.
Leave trades up for a minimum of three days before you give up. ^^
Donating:
Donate badge sets, deck images, link buttons, pixels, etc.
Yes, donating graphics to make Nafretiri's job easy will get you cards! Trust me, she's appreciates every bit of help she can find. ^^
Games:
There's a list of weekly, bi-weekly, monthly and ongoing games to keep you satisfied on card collecting for a long time! The more cards you have, the bigger pot you have to trade with others! Don't forget that ^^
Freebies:
Yes, this bizarre phenomenon does happen! Whenever I have a huge update with lots of decks, or heck! when I can't give you more decks, I will offer freebies in my updates. Keep your eyes peeled.
When a freebie is posted in a news post, any member is allowed to take these. Even members which have just joined the TCG. As soon as a new post is made, a freebie becomes void, even if it hasn't beenstiked. So please don't add those to your pages after they aren't available anymore.
Referrals
Yes, if you refer your friends to Sweet Nothing, this can earn you extra cards as well. For every member that mentions your name, you will receive a choice card, as well as a random card.
Error Reports
Yep, I'm not perfect, even I make mistakes. XD That beng said... I will not give out freebies for every teeny error being reported. The number of typo reports, and teensy info correction would become crazy, and the fun would be ruined with this bonus.
Staff
At some point, Naffie may call upon you to lend her a hand with different parts of the game. It may be forum moderator, game updates, deck creator, form response or any number of things. If you think you have the talent and time to step forward and help out, by all means answer the call.
Payment for services varies according to the amount of work involved in the position.
